Mennonite Weekly Review obituary: 1962 May 17 p. 9

Birth date: 1870 Dec 5 Note: the date 1879 in "The Mennonite" obituary is incorrect.

text of obituary:

AGED BLUFFTON, O. RESIDENT DIES

Bluffton, Ohio. — Funeral services for Amos Thut, 91, one of Bluffton's oldest residents, were held May 4 at Basinger Funeral Home. Rev. Jacob Friesen, pastor of the First Mennonite Church, officiated.

Mr. Thut was born near here Dec. 5, 1870 and spent his entire life in this community. For many years he was widely known in this area as a hay and stock buyer.
